FreezPak opens new cold storage facility in New Jersey

The site adds 9.85 million ft³ of temperature-controlled capacity near key ports and highways for food, pharma and other perishables.

FreezPak opens new cold storage facility in New Jersey

FreezPak Logistics has opened a new temperature-controlled logistics facility in Elizabeth, New Jersey, serving the New Jersey and New York ports. Developed by Saoud Development, the real estate development arm of FreezPak, the site is FreezPak’s seventh facility in New Jersey.

The facility provides up to 9,849,000 ft³ (approx. 278,900 m³) of temperature-controlled capacity. Services include cold storage, container plugin, cross-docking, container unloading, transportation, repacking, e-commerce fulfillment and USDA/FSIS inspections.

Located within 5 miles (approx. 8 km) of the Port of APM Terminals, the facility provides access to ports and major highway corridors. FreezPak said the location will support import and export operations for industries including food distribution, pharmaceuticals, seafood and other perishable goods.

The new site expands FreezPak’s network, which includes facilities in Florida, Massachusetts, California, Illinois, Texas, Pennsylvania, Virginia and multiple New Jersey locations. The company said additional locations in key port markets are expected to be announced this year.

“We are extremely pleased to continue investing in and developing mission-critical infrastructure in the markets that matter most to our customers. Our ability to design, develop, and operate these facilities gives us a unique advantage and allows us to continuously raise the standard for modern cold storage,” said David Saoud, Co-Owner of FreezPak Logistics and Saoud Development.
